How many Dodge dealers in the US?

FCA has about 2,500 U.S. dealerships that sell Chrysler, Jeep, Dodge and Ram vehicles.

Who sold the most pickup trucks in 2020?

With year-end sales of almost 790,000 units, the Ford F-Series was the best-selling light truck in the United States in 2020. The Ford F-Series is a series of full-size pickup trucks, the most popular variant being the F-150. The 14th generation of this model was released in 2020.

Which state has the most truck owners?

California has a higher population of pickup trucks than any other state. There are roughly 4.7 million pickup trucks in the state of California.

What is the largest ram truck?

What is the biggest Ram truck? For capability and towing, the Ram 3500 is the largest Ram truck and can tow up to 35,000 pounds when equipped with the available 6.7 liters High-Output Cummins Turbo Diesel engine.

Are all Jeep dealerships connected?

Beginning in 2008, dealers were asked by FCA to invest in dealerships that brought Chrysler, Jeep, Dodge, and Ram franchises under one roof. More than 90 percent of the dealerships now have all four under one roof, according to Ralph Kisiel, manager, sales and dealer network media relations.

What does certified pre-owned?

A certified pre-owned car or CPO is a type of used car. … CPOs may be late-models, differing from other used cars by having been inspected, refurbished, and certified by a manufacturer or other certifying authority. They also typically include an extended warranty, special financing, and additional benefits.

What state has no sales tax on cars?

States Without Sales Tax

Avoiding sales tax can be incredibly beneficial to your car purchase, but it’s only possible in some states according to Wide Open Roads. Alaska, Montana, Oregon, Delaware, and New Hampshire have no statewide sales tax.
